Six people sustained minor injuries when a wild elephant attacked the vehicle in which they were travelling by at Kaikamba on Dharmasthala-Subrahmanya stretch on Saturday morning.
The vehicle has been completely damaged in the attack.
The elephant ran inside the forest after a KSRTC bus driver, who spotted the attack around 7 am, started blowing the horn.
There were eight passengers in the car. All were from Kadur in Chikkamagaluru district.
